WebManagement accounts are financial reports produced for the business owners and managers, generally monthly or quarterly, normally a Profit & Loss report and a Balance Sheet. In principle they are similar to Year End accounts but are less formal and are personalised to the user’s requirements. Web14 Mar 2024 · When doing journal entries, we must always consider four factors: Which accounts are affected by the transaction. For each account, determine if it is increased or decreased. For each account, determine how much it is changed. Make sure that the accounting equation stays in balance.
